What is the average salary in Ventura, CA?

The average salary in Ventura, CA is $67,808 per year.

Ventura, California offers a diverse range of job opportunities with competitive salaries. Professionals in Ventura can expect an average yearly salary of $67,808. This figure highlights the potential for rewarding careers in the area. The salary distribution spans from around $33,250 for entry-level positions to approximately $190,000 for senior roles.

Salaries in Ventura vary across different industries. The breakdown shows a significant portion of professionals earning between $61,750 and $76,000 annually. This indicates a strong middle class of well-compensated workers. High-paying sectors include finance, healthcare, and technology. A few top earners, less than 1% of the workforce, enjoy salaries above $147,250 per year. These figures suggest Ventura as a favorable location for those seeking good income opportunities.

How does the cost of living in Ventura, CA compare to the national average?

Ventura, CA, has a higher cost of living compared to the nationwide average. The overall cost of living index in Ventura stands at 130, which is 30% higher than the national average of 100. Housing costs lead this increase, with an index of 175, more than double the national baseline. Specific categories also show notable increases. Housing, for example, is significantly higher at 175, reflecting a 75% rise over the national average. Even groceries, though less steep, still show a 15% increase with an index of 115. These figures highlight the elevated expenses job seekers might encounter when considering Ventura for relocation.
Cost of living comparison graph for Ventura, CA vs. Nationwide: housing 75% higher, groceries 15% higher, utilities 12% higher, transportation 20% higher, healthcare 5% higher, miscellaneous 30% higher.

The cost of living in Ventura, CA, stands significantly higher than the nationwide average. Ventura's housing index is 75% above the national average, making it one of the most expensive areas for housing. This increase means that renters and homeowners in Ventura face substantially higher expenses compared to the rest of the country.


Apart from housing, Ventura's grocery prices are also higher, at 15% above the average. This means that everyday food expenses are also higher for those living here. Utilities in Ventura are about 12% over the average, while transportation costs are 20% higher. Ventura residents also spend more on healthcare, with a 5% increase over the national average. Even miscellaneous costs, such as entertainment and personal care, are 30% higher than the average. Together, these factors show that living in Ventura involves higher expenses in almost every aspect compared to the nationwide average.
